From 923d5eec9f606e698ff8be3b16b3ea897704a344 Mon Sep 17 00:00:00 2001 From: Philipp Horstenkamp Date: Sun, 31 Dec 2023 17:14:18 +0100 Subject: [PATCH] Added some -es --- .../PhHo/4-4-2-database-generator.md |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/documentations/Ergebnisse/Abschlussbericht_und_Praesentation/PhHo/4-4-2-database-generator.md b/documentations/Ergebnisse/Abschlussbericht_und_Praesentation/PhHo/4-4-2-database-generator.md index a457919..7b9b858 100644 --- a/documentations/Ergebnisse/Abschlussbericht_und_Praesentation/PhHo/4-4-2-database-generator.md +++ b/documentations/Ergebnisse/Abschlussbericht_und_Praesentation/PhHo/4-4-2-database-generator.md @@ -1,6 +1,6 @@ ### Database Generator (Philipp Horstenkamp) -Zur Definition eines Relationalen Datenbankschemas und zur Härtung gegen SQL-Injections wurde SQLAlchemy als SQL Interface / Driver / Abstraction layer genutzt. +Zur Definition eines Relationalen Datenbankschemas und zur Härtung gegen SQL-Injections wurde SQLAlchemy als SQL-Interface / Driver / Abstraction layer genutzt. SQLAlchemy sorgt dabei für ein Dialekt unabhängiges Interface, um unabhängig von der verwendeten Datenbank zu sein. Auch wenn es seit einiger Zeit SQLAlchemy2 gibt haben wir uns entschieden Version 1.4 zu nutzen da es zur Version 2 nur wenig Dokumentation, externe Dokumentation und Beispiele gab. @@ -71,7 +71,7 @@ AnnualFinanceStatement = type( ) ``` -Das Anlegen der Klassen alleine reicht nicht aus, um diese in einer SQL Datenbank anzulegen. +Das Anlegen der Klassen alleine reicht nicht aus, um diese in einer SQL-Datenbank anzulegen. Diese müssen über das `Base`-Objekt wie folgt Initialisiert werden. Dabei werden nur fehlende Tabellen initialisiert.